The main entrance opens into a large hallway with a beautiful staircase and high ceilings exuding character and elegance. The reception hall leads to all principal reception rooms plus a cloakroom/WC. The current owners have tastefully extended the house, adding a magnificent triple aspect kitchen/diner with underfloor heating, vaulted ceiling and rooflights creating an abundance of light and space. This is the heart of the home that can be enjoyed year-round: in summer bifold doors open onto the terrace; in winter a contemporary Barbas fireplace warms the 'snug'. The kitchen includes generous built-in storage and a useful side door for supermarket deliveries.
On the ground floor the layout of the house has been remodelled to create a large formal reception featuring original fireplaces and library with French doors onto the veranda. Beyond the formal reception areas a side wing with its own separate entrance opens into a utility/ boot room leading to a self-contained annexe that can be used as guest or staff accommodation (kitchen, shower room, bedroom).
A wide staircase leads to two further floors. To the first floor is a light and airy landing (currently used as a study area), four bedrooms and two bathrooms. Two of these bedrooms directly access a charming balcony with lovely south-facing views over the grounds. The master bedroom (with ensuite bathroom and extensive built-in storage) shares these delightful garden views. A further bedroom, shower room and study can be found on the second floor.
In addition to the main house there are multiple outbuildings on the property including a separate studio, a store room, and a greenhouse..
To the front of the property is a large gravelled driveway with a generous oak-framed double carport incorporating bicycle and log storage. To the rear is a delightful mature landscaped garden with low-maintenance perennial herbaceous borders, an orchard, a fruit cage/ vegetable patch and a private area of ancient woodland. The grounds feature notable specimen trees including Cedar of Lebanon, Catalpa, veteran oak and copper beech..
As well as being close to Oxford, with easy access to the city center (Park & Ride c. 2.1 miles, bus routes within half a mile), Blythewood is well positioned for communications to London, Heathrow (via the A34 ring road/M40) and the national motorway network. Oxford Parkway, Oxford Centre and Didcot mainline stations are all within easy reach with fast services to London Marylebone and Paddington. Oxford and Abingdon provide major supermarkets, shopping, recreational and sports facilities. There is an excellent choice of schools in the area including Chandlings, The Manor, St Helen's and St Katharine's, Magdalen College School, Radley College, Cothill, Abingdon School, Headington School, St Edward's, St Hugh's, Oxford High School and The Dragon..

Broadband availability and predicted speed
Broadband speed is measured in megabits per second, with the number returned showing how fast the connection is. Each reading is based on the highest predicted speed of any major broadband network for services that deliver the download speeds. The following are the different readings that we may display:
Basic: Up to 30 Mbit/s
Super-fast: Between 30 Mbit/s and 300 Mbit/s
Ultra-fast: Over 300 Mbit/s
The data is updated three times a year. The checker results are predictions and should not be regarded as guaranteed. For more information, see: https://checker.ofcom.org.uk/en-gb/about-checker#Answer_0_2
Mobile phone signal availability and predicted strength
Mobile signal predictions are provided by the four UK mobile network operators: EE, O2, Three and Vodafone. Predictions can vary significantly from the coverage you may actually experience as a result of local factors (especially terrain). Ofcom has tested the actual coverage provided in various locations around the UK to help ensure that these predictions are reasonable. The values shown against a property can be broken down as follows:
Clear: No bars, no signal predicted
Red: One bar, reliable signal unlikely
Amber: Two bars, may experience problems with connectivity
Green: Three bars, likely to have good coverage and receive a data rate to support basic web services
Enhanced: Full bars, likely to have good coverage indoors and to receive an enhanced data rate to support multimedia services
